Offered by University of Glasgow, the MA (Hons) Psychology/Sociology provides a comprehensive undergraduate education in social sciences. Based in Glasgow, Scotland, this Russell Group university offers a research-led approach to learning, with a 4-year full-time structure. Psychology is the scientific study of the mind and behaviour. It is about understanding how people think, act, react and interact; and how this understanding can help us, as psychologists, help people on an individual basis but also help address wider societal issues through academic endeavours and professional practice. The possible pathways a degree in psychology can take you on are endless, such is the value of the graduate and psychological literacy and analytical skills you acquire during the degree.
